YouTube Lifts Restrictions on Donald Trump’s Channel After 2-Year Suspension
It suspended Trump’s account in 2021 over concerns the former president could incite more violence following the deadly Jan. 6 Capitol Hill riot.
YouTube on Friday said it has restored former US President Donald Trump’s channel, following a two-year suspension over concerns he could incite more violence after the deadly Jan. 6 Capitol Hill riot in 2021.
In a tweet on Friday, the Google-owned video site said Trump’s account is no longer restricted and is able to upload new content.
In 2021, YouTube banned Trump from posting videos to his channel and disabled comments on the channel. At the time, YouTube said it would consider lifting the suspension once the risk of violence decreased.
«We carefully evaluated the continued risk of real-world violence, while balancing the chance for voters to hear equally from major national candidates in the run up to an election,» Leslie Miller, vice president of YouTube public policy, said in a Friday statement about lifting the ban.
YouTube’s decision comes after Facebook and Instagram, both owned by Meta, lifted restrictions on the former president’s accounts earlier this year. Elon Musk reversed Trump’s permanent ban from Twitter in November. The return of his accounts gives Trump, who announced last year that he’s running for president in 2024, other potential social media megaphones.
So far, Trump hasn’t returned with new posts to YouTube, Facebook or Twitter. In November, the former president reportedly said he plans to stay with the social network he helped start earlier this year, Truth Social.
YouTube said Trump’s channel will «continue to be subject to our policies, just like any other channel.»
The Trump campaign didn’t immediately respond to a request for comment.

Today’s NYT Connections Hints, Answers and Help for March 29, #1022
Here are some hints and the answers for the NYT Connections puzzle No. 1,022 for Sunday, March 29.
Looking for the most recent Connections answers? Click here for today’s Connections hints, as well as our daily answers and hints for The New York Times Mini Crossword, Wordle, Connections: Sports Edition and Strands puzzles.
Today’s NYT Connections puzzle is a fun one. You might recognize the four green group words right away. Read on for clues and today’s Connections answers.
The Times has a Connections Bot, like the one for Wordle. Go there after you play to receive a numeric score and to have the program analyze your answers. Players who are registered with the Times Games section can now nerd out by following their progress, including the number of puzzles completed, win rate, number of times they nabbed a perfect score and their win streak.
Read more: Hints, Tips and Strategies to Help You Win at NYT Connections Every Time
Hints for today’s Connections groups
Here are four hints for the groupings in today’s Connections puzzle, ranked from the easiest yellow group to the tough (and sometimes bizarre) purple group.
Yellow group hint: You might spot these while driving around.
Green group hint: Everyone boogie!
Blue group hint: Certain silent letter.
Purple group hint: Zuckerberg is one.
Answers for today’s Connections groups
Yellow group: Images seen on the street.
Green group: Retro dance crazes.
Blue group: Silent «P.»
Purple group: ____ mark.
Read more: Wordle Cheat Sheet: Here Are the Most Popular Letters Used in English Words
What are today’s Connections answers?
The yellow words in today’s Connections
The theme is images seen on the street. The four answers are graffiti, mural, poster and stencil.
The green words in today’s Connections
The theme is retro dance crazes. The four answers are hustle, mashed potato, robot and twist.
The blue words in today’s Connections
The theme is silent «p.» The four answers are corps, coup, psycho and receipt.
The purple words in today’s Connections
The theme is ____ mark. The four answers are beauty, check, question and stretch.

Today’s NYT Strands Hints, Answers and Help for March 29 #756
Here are hints and answers for the NYT Strands puzzle No. 756 for Saturday, March 29.
Looking for the most recent Strands answer? Click here for our daily Strands hints, as well as our daily answers and hints for The New York Times Mini Crossword, Wordle, Connections and Connections: Sports Edition puzzles.
Today’s NYT Strands puzzle is fairly difficult. Some of the answers are difficult to unscramble, so if you need hints and answers, read on.
I go into depth about the rules for Strands in this story.
If you’re looking for today’s Wordle, Connections and Mini Crossword answers, you can visit CNET’s NYT puzzle hints page.
Read more: NYT Connections Turns 1: These Are the 5 Toughest Puzzles So Far
Hint for today’s Strands puzzle
Today’s Strands theme is: A bit peckish?
If that doesn’t help you, here’s a clue: Feathered friends’ food.
Clue words to unlock in-game hints
Your goal is to find hidden words that fit the puzzle’s theme. If you’re stuck, find any words you can. Every time you find three words of four letters or more, Strands will reveal one of the theme words. These are the words I used to get those hints, but any words of four or more letters that you find will work:
- FORT, FORTS, SEEN, STORE, BATE, RATE, FILE, LIFE, LIFER, TIES, FORTH, SILL
Answers for today’s Strands puzzle
These are the answers that tie into the theme. The goal of the puzzle is to find them all, including the spangram, a theme word that reaches from one side of the puzzle to the other. When you have all of them (I originally thought there were always eight, but learned that the number can vary), every letter on the board will be used. Here are the nonspangram answers:
- BUGS, SUET, FRUIT, SEEDS, MILLET, NECTAR, BERRIES
Today’s Strands spangram
Today’s Strands spangram is FORTHEBIRDS. To find it, start with the F that’s the first letter to the left on the top row, and wind over and down.
